this is part 12 of jQuery tutorial in this video well discuss how to select values of checked checkboxes that are present in different groups and along the way well also discuss how to pass a variable to a jQuery selector we will be working with the same example that weve worked with in part 11 so please watch part 11 before proceeding with this video now on this page we have just one checkbox group that is the skills check box group and look at the selector via using input type equals checkbox colon checked so what is the selector going to do its going to return us all checkboxes that are checked since we have only one checkbox group on this page this selector is going to work fine without issues but what if we have two checkbox groups like this notice we have skills checkbox group and preferred cities checkbox group and what is this selector going to do this is going to give us all the checkboxes that are checked from both the groups irrespective of whichever button you click bu
